The Simpsons Movie Sequel: Possible Emotional Farewell Revealed

A potential new film from The Simpsons franchise is generating speculation about whether it could serve as a meaningful farewell to the beloved animated series, raising questions among fans about the future of Springfield’s iconic family.

An Anticipated Cinematic Comeback

After more than two decades away from the silver screen, The Simpsons are poised for a highly anticipated return to cinemas. This announcement has ignited speculation and excitement across generations, especially as the legendary animated series continues its run on Fox, securing its place as one of television’s most enduring and recognizable phenomena. For fans, both old and new, this upcoming film could represent far more than just a nostalgic reunion—it might become the grand send-off that so many have long envisioned for Springfield’s famous family.

A Generational Reunion—Or Perhaps a Farewell?

Time has been kind and cruel to The Simpsons. While their longevity is impressive—forty seasons and counting—the show’s audience has shifted over the years. Many who cherished the series during what they fondly call its “golden age” in the 1990s and early 2000s drifted away, only to be drawn back by moments of creative revival. Now, with this new cinematic project, producers are clearly hoping to reconnect with estranged fans, while also offering a fresh, modernized perspective on The Simpsons universe. In recent years, the creative team has not hesitated to reinvent traditional sitcom formulas and introduce original storytelling methods.

Of course, not everyone is convinced. Some loyalists express hesitation: can this sequel ever live up to their cherished memories? Such comparisons are inevitable—and perhaps unfair—but if any project could bridge generational gaps and spark renewed enthusiasm, it’s this one.

The Enduring Voices of Springfield

One aspect setting The Simpsons apart is its remarkably stable core cast—a rarity in television history. Aside from the recent exit of Pamela Hayden, beloved voice behind Milhouse during season 36, most principal actors remain at their posts. Yet time marches on: several key members are weighing retirement, raising questions about whether Homer, Marge or Bart could ever sound the same again.

Several factors explain this moment of transition:

  • Original cast members are approaching retirement after decades together.
  • The production hints at no definitive TV series finale.
  • Cinema might provide the closure both creators and fans desire.

A Pivotal Moment for the Franchise

The producers have subtly indicated that when the television series does reach its end—if it ever truly does—its final episode may resemble any other, without overt fanfare. Thus, a feature-length film could grant the respectful conclusion that honors creator Matt Groening’s vision while acknowledging decades of loyal viewership. Even if The Simpsons franchise pushes onward—with new voices or beyond a thousand episodes—the second movie has every chance to become an emotional milestone: part nostalgic tribute, part creative renewal for audiences spanning generations.
